SHELL DEVICE

A shell device includes a protecting frame and a decorative plate. The protecting frame is removably mounted on an electronic device casing, and includes a loop-shaped plate portion for abutment with a back side of the electronic device casing, a frame opening defined by the loop-shaped plate portion, a loop-shaped surrounding wall extending transversely from the loop-shaped plate portion, and an abutting rib formed on an end of the loop-shaped surrounding wall opposite to the loop-shaped plate portion for tight abutment with an end of a lateral side of the electronic device casing proximate to a front side of the electronic device casing. The decorative plate is disposed within the loop-shaped surrounding wall, is exposed partially from the frame opening, and is covered partially by the loop-shaped plate portion.

Description
BACKGROUND OF THE INVENTION

1. Field of the Invention

The invention relates to a shell device, more particularly to a shell device to be removably mounted on an electronic device casing.

2. Description of the Related Art

Portable electronic devices, such as a mobile phone, a personal digital assistant (PDA), or the like, are increasingly popular for consumers. Various shell devices having various patterns, textures, or colors for protecting the portable electronic devices have been launched in the market.

However, the present shell devices for protecting the portable electronic devices are generally formed integrally. Therefore, when the user wishes to change the pattern or color of his/her shell device, it is required to buy a new shell device to replace the old one.

SUMMARY OF THE INVENTION

An object of the present invention is to provide a shell device having a replaceable decorative plate.

Accordingly, the shell device of this invention is adapted to be removably mounted on an electronic device casing that has back and front sides and a lateral side interconnecting the back and front sides. The shell device includes a protecting frame and a decorative plate. The protecting frame is to be removably mounted on the electronic device casing, and includes a loop-shaped plate portion adapted for abutment with the back side of the electronic device casing, a frame opening defined by the loop-shaped plate portion, a loop-shaped surrounding wall extending transversely from the loop-shaped plate portion, and an abutting rib formed on an end of the loop-shaped surrounding wall opposite to the loop-shaped plate portion and adapted for tight abutment with an end of the lateral side of the electronic device casing proximate to the front side of the electronic device casing. The decorative plate is disposed within the loop-shaped surrounding wall. The decorative plate is exposed partially from the frame opening and is covered partially by the loop-shaped plate portion.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S

Referring to FIGS. 1 to 4, the first preferred embodiment of a shell device of this invention is adapted to be removably mounted on an electronic device casing 10 (for example, a mobile phone casing) that has back and front sides 101, 102 and a lateral side 103 interconnecting the back and front sides 101, 102. The shell device includes a protecting frame 2 and a decorative plate 3.

The protecting frame 2 is removably mounted on the electronic device casing 10, and includes a loop-shaped plate portion 21 adapted for abutment with the back side 101 of the electronic device casing 10, a frame opening 26 defined by the loop-shaped plate portion 21, a loop-shaped surrounding wall 22 extending transversely from the loop-shaped plate portion 21, and an abutting rib 25 formed on an end of the loop-shaped surrounding wall 22 opposite to the loop-shaped plate portion 21 and adapted for tight abutment with an end of the lateral side 103 of the electronic device casing 10 proximate to the front side 102 of the electronic device casing 10. The protecting frame 2 further includes a retaining portion 23 and a plurality of notches 24. The retaining portion 23 projects from an inner surface of the loop-shaped plate portion 21 in proximity to the loop-shaped surrounding wall 22. The retaining portion 23 can be formed in various configurations, such as a looped retaining rib, a plurality of retaining bumps, or two opposite retaining ribs respectively formed at opposite sides 211 of the loop-shaped plate portion 21 and respectively pressing two opposite sides 301 of the decorative plate 3. The notches 24 are formed in the loop-shaped surrounding wall 22 and are indented from the end of the loop-shaped surrounding wall 22. The notches 24 are provided for exposing parts on the electronic device casing 10, such a power switch, a charging slot, a USB port, a volume button, or the like. In this preferred embodiment, the protecting frame 2 is made of silicone rubber. The protecting frame 2 can be made of other materials, such as metal, plastic, or the like.

The decorative plate 3 is disposed within the loop-shaped surrounding wall 22 and between the loop-shaped plate portion 21 of the protecting frame 2 and the back side 101 of the electronic device casing 10. The decorative plate 3 is pressed by the retaining portion 23 against the back side 101 of the electronic device casing 10. The decorative plate 3 is exposed partially from the frame opening 26 and is covered partially by the loop-shaped plate portion 21. The decorative plate 3 includes a substrate 31 proximate to the back side 101 of the electronic device casing 10, and a layered structure 32 formed on the substrate 31 and proximate to the loop-shaped plate portion 21 of the protecting frame 2. The layered structure 32 has a pattern layer 321 and a transparent or translucent top layer 322 adhered on the pattern layer 321. The transparent or translucent top layer 322 is provided for protecting the pattern layer 321 from abrading or scratching. The decorative plate 3 further includes a through hole 33 penetrating through the substrate 31 and the layered structure 32. The through hole 33 is provided for exposing a camera lens of an electronic device. In this preferred embodiment, the substrate 31 can be made of metal or plastic. Preferably, the substrate 31 is made of a titanium alloy that is light weight and that has high mechanical strength.

Alternatively, the decorative plate 3 can be composed of the substrate 31 made of different materials.

In assembling the preferred embodiment of the shell device of the present invention, the decorative plate 3 is disposed on the back side 101 of the electronic device casing 10 in a manner in which the substrate 31 abuts with the back side 101 of the electronic device casing 10. The protecting frame 2 is then mounted on the electronic device casing 10 so that the abutting rib 25 abuts tightly with the end of the lateral side 103 of the electronic device casing 10 proximate to the front side 102 of the electronic device casing 10. When the user desires to replace the decorative plate 3, the protecting frame 2 is removed from the electronic device casing 10, and the decorative plate 3 can be replaced with a new one.

Referring to FIG. 5, the second preferred embodiment of a shell device according to this invention is shown to be similar to the first preferred embodiment except that the top layer 322 is removably disposed between the pattern layer 321 and the loop-shaped plate portion 21 of the protecting frame 2.

Referring to FIG. 6, the third preferred embodiment of a shell device according to this invention is shown to be similar to the first preferred embodiment except that the substrate 31 of the decorative plate 3 is proximate to the loop-shaped plate portion 21 of the protecting frame 2 and the layered structure 32 is proximate to the back side 101 of the electronic device casing 10. In this preferred embodiment, the layered structure 32 is composed of the pattern layer 321, and the substrate 31 is made of glass which is anti-abrasive and light-transmissive. Alternatively, the substrate 31 can be made of light-transmissive plastic, such as polymethyl methacrylate, polycarbonate, polyethylene terephthalate, or the like. The substrate 31 is provided for protecting the pattern layer 321 from abrading or scratching.
